Tadimarri
Tadimarri is a village located in Tadimarri mandal of Anantapur district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 45km away from district headquarter Tadimarri. Tadimarri is the sub-district headquarter of Tadimarri village. As per 2009 stats, Tadimarri village is also a gram panchayat.

About Tadimarri
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Tadimarri is 595184. The village spans a total geographical area of 3839 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 515631. Dharmavaram is nearest town to Tadimarri village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 30km away.

Population of Tadimarri
According to the 2011 Census, Tadimarri has a total population of about 5,738, with approximately 2,873 males and 2,865 females. The sex ratio is around 997 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 589 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,245 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 52. The overall literacy rate is approximately 55.04%, with male literacy at about 66.13% and female literacy near 43.91%. There are around 1,493 households in the village. Connectivity of Tadimarri
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Tadimarri. As per the 2011 stats, Tadimarri had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
